Practical Applications for Multi-Bed Garden Setups
Designing an efficient garden layout becomes remarkably straightforward once you've acquired multiple galvanized raised beds through bulk purchase.
You'll maximize your gardening potential by creating specialized planting layouts—dedicate specific beds to herbs, vegetables with similar watering needs, or sun-loving crops.

The modular approach you'll gain from your discounted bulk purchase offers exceptional maintenance accessibility. You'll navigate between beds effortlessly, making watering, weeding, and harvesting considerably more manageable.
Each bed can address different plant growth requirements, allowing you to optimize soil depth and conditions for specific crops.
Best of all, these galvanized raised beds offer year-round customization options. You can reconfigure your garden seasonally, rotating crops or adjusting bed placements to maximize sun exposure as the seasons change—all while enjoying the financial benefits of volume discounts.

What Are the Disadvantages of Galvanized Metal Raised Beds?
You'll face several drawbacks with galvanized beds: extreme heat that damages roots, dangerous sharp edges, eventual corrosion issues, higher upfront costs, and potentially difficult assembly requiring special tools.
How to Save Money on Filling Raised Garden Beds?
Buy soil in bulk from local suppliers, create your own compost, utilize reclaimed materials, join community garden groups to share costs, and watch for seasonal sales to save considerably on filling costs.
